Nessus家庭版最大只支持扫描16个主机,但利用docker无限使用,当然虚拟机快照也可以。
关于网上其他的破解版,我是没有成功(显示成功了,其实是自慰版),所以才弄得这个镜像
提供两个镜像(不懂docker的或新手强烈建议使用v1
镜像,执行一条命令,耐心等待一会就可以了):
v1:镜像较大,8GB左右,适用于网速较好的情况,不需要等待容器初始化。
docker run --rm -itd -p 8834:8834 registry.cn-hangzhou.aliyuncs.com/steinven/nessus:v0.1
,注意该命令中的--rm
参数,每次容器停止后会自动删除,如不想删除,去掉该参数即可- 访问
https://ip:8834
(注意是https
),账号:admin
密码:admin
- 如果长时间无法访问,请在宿主机执行
docker exec 容器名 /etc/init.d/nessusd start
,手动起一下服务,什么原因导致的暂不清楚
v2:大小1GB多,需要手动激活(license已在容器内,不再需要web端申请),需要等待初始化,注册完成后需要保存快照。
docker run --rm -itd -p 8834:8834 registry.cn-hangzhou.aliyuncs.com/steinven/nessus:v0.2
- 登录Web进行管理员账号注册并端等待初始化完成
- 容器内进行license注册:
/opt/nessus/sbin/nessuscli fetch --register-offline /tmp/license
- 容器内重启服务:
/etc/init.d/nessusd restart
- 宿主机对容器打快照:
docker commit xx:xx 容器ID